數(shù)據(jù)庫恢復(fù)環(huán)境:
聯(lián)通海南分部信息平臺,HP-UX小型機;
ORACLE數(shù)據(jù)庫,卷文件系統(tǒng)為VxFS。
數(shù)據(jù)庫故障&分析:
工程師誤RM掉了重要ORACLE數(shù)據(jù)庫,丟失了所有的數(shù)據(jù)表、UNDO、LOG等。
經(jīng)過北亞數(shù)據(jù)庫數(shù)據(jù)恢復(fù)工程師團隊會診,給用戶方提供兩套oracle數(shù)據(jù)庫恢復(fù)方案:
方案一:分析文件系統(tǒng)規(guī)律性,對特定文件的節(jié)點進行重建。重現(xiàn)原來文件屬性(名稱、位置、大小等)。
方案二:根據(jù)ORACLE數(shù)據(jù)庫本身結(jié)構(gòu)特性,對全盤進行規(guī)律性分析&總結(jié),恢復(fù)所有ORACLE數(shù)據(jù)表、LOG及UNDO文件。因ORACLE數(shù)據(jù)庫表頭會描述表在ORACLE環(huán)境中的名稱及大小,故表名稱問題亦可解決。
數(shù)據(jù)庫數(shù)據(jù)恢復(fù)過程:
1、 數(shù)據(jù)恢復(fù)工程師遠程登錄到HP-UX系統(tǒng),對故障卷執(zhí)行DD操作,輸出到另外卷上。
2、 通過FTP傳輸?shù)絎INDOWS平臺,將目的盤快遞到我們數(shù)據(jù)恢復(fù)中心。
3、 實施方案一,利用北亞自主研發(fā)數(shù)據(jù)恢復(fù)軟件成功分析出除UNDO1外的所有其他文件節(jié)點表,根據(jù)節(jié)點將文件全部提取出來。
4、 實施方案二,成功恢復(fù)出所有文件,排除UNDO1后與方案一比較,結(jié)果2這套方案恢復(fù)出來的數(shù)據(jù)1個字節(jié)都不差。基于這個結(jié)果我們可以判斷:除UNDO1外,其余文件都是正確的。
5、 因UNDO1并不影響數(shù)據(jù),且按方案一結(jié)論看也應(yīng)該正確,到此步已經(jīng)完成數(shù)據(jù)恢復(fù)。
6、 協(xié)助用戶將所有恢復(fù)出來的數(shù)據(jù)庫數(shù)據(jù)還原到準(zhǔn)備好的HP-UX系統(tǒng),成功啟動服務(wù),數(shù)據(jù)完好無損。
數(shù)據(jù)安全Tips:
UNIX及LINUX誤刪除后應(yīng)盡快UMOUNT掉卷,最好直接關(guān)掉設(shè)備,DD之后再做其他操作。
審核編輯:湯梓紅
-
數(shù)據(jù)恢復(fù)
+關(guān)注
關(guān)注
10文章
712瀏覽量
18983 -
數(shù)據(jù)庫
+關(guān)注
關(guān)注
7文章
4020瀏覽量
68353
發(fā)布評論請先 登錄
MySQL數(shù)據(jù)庫備份恢復(fù)方式對比
Oracle數(shù)據(jù)庫ASM實例無法掛載的數(shù)據(jù)恢復(fù)案例
深度解讀MySQL數(shù)據(jù)庫備份恢復(fù)策略
Mysql數(shù)據(jù)恢復(fù)—Windows Server下MySQL(InnoDB)全表誤刪數(shù)據(jù)恢復(fù)案例
mysql數(shù)據(jù)恢復(fù)—mysql數(shù)據(jù)庫表被truncate的數(shù)據(jù)恢復(fù)案例
服務(wù)器數(shù)據(jù)恢復(fù)—服務(wù)器上的卷被誤刪數(shù)據(jù)如何恢復(fù)?
數(shù)據(jù)庫數(shù)據(jù)恢復(fù)—服務(wù)器異常斷電導(dǎo)致Oracle數(shù)據(jù)庫故障的數(shù)據(jù)恢復(fù)案例
Oracle數(shù)據(jù)恢復(fù)—格式化分區(qū)導(dǎo)致Oracle數(shù)據(jù)庫報錯的數(shù)據(jù)恢復(fù)案例
數(shù)據(jù)庫數(shù)據(jù)恢復(fù)—MongoDB數(shù)據(jù)庫文件丟失的數(shù)據(jù)恢復(fù)案例
數(shù)據(jù)庫數(shù)據(jù)恢復(fù)—SQL Server數(shù)據(jù)庫被加密如何恢復(fù)數(shù)據(jù)?
oracle數(shù)據(jù)恢復(fù)—oracle數(shù)據(jù)庫誤執(zhí)行錯誤truncate命令如何恢復(fù)數(shù)據(jù)?
MySQL數(shù)據(jù)庫是什么
分布式存儲數(shù)據(jù)恢復(fù)—虛擬機上hbase和hive數(shù)據(jù)庫數(shù)據(jù)恢復(fù)案例
服務(wù)器數(shù)據(jù)恢復(fù)—AIX小型機誤刪數(shù)據(jù)如何恢復(fù)!
數(shù)據(jù)庫數(shù)據(jù)恢復(fù)——MongoDB數(shù)據(jù)庫文件拷貝后服務(wù)無法啟動的數(shù)據(jù)恢復(fù)
【數(shù)據(jù)庫數(shù)據(jù)恢復(fù)】HP-UX系統(tǒng)下ORACLE數(shù)據(jù)庫被誤刪除的數(shù)據(jù)恢復(fù)案例
評論